WordReference Random House Unabridged Dictionary of American English © 2024wa′ter chest′nut, - Plant Biologyany aquatic plant of the genus Trapa, bearing an edible, nutlike fruit, esp. T. natans, of the Old World.
- Plant Biologythe fruit itself. Also called wa′ter cal′trop.
Collins Concise English Dictionary © HarperCollins Publishers:: water chestnut n - Also called: water caltrop a floating aquatic onagraceous plant, Trapa natans, of Asia, having four-pronged edible nutlike fruits
- Chinese water chestnut ⇒ a Chinese cyperaceous plant, Eleocharis tuberosa, with an edible succulent corm
- the corm of the Chinese water chestnut, used in Oriental cookery
